In our Nikon confocal system we have a digital colour camera also installed, as a incubation system, that’s why we can do wound healing experiments in BF.
The last user when he brought his multiwell plate for the acquisition, no any clean area was found to get a shading correction image by multiplicative mode. However, when the experiment was finished, we clean some area by a blue tip in one of the well, and with the same conditions of illumination made a Shading Image - _nooptconf_ acquisition. Now, do you now if it is possible to correct the experiment data with a posteriori made shading correction image. If this possible, could it be apllied to a mosaic application? In our case the option in the menu Image -> Background -> Substract Background Using Reference is in grey colour, I think it is not available. Is it any other form to make the correction?
